Pi (π) isn’t just a curious number, it’s a fundamental constant in mathematics, shaping countless aspects of our world. engineers, scientists and developers rely on π for calculations in navigation, encryption, game development, space exploration and even medicine. Pi(π) an irrational number is important because it's the foundation of circular geometry. it is used to calculate the lengths around circles, their sizes, and the space inside them. π is important for many things, like figuring out how rockets move or designing wheels and gears. Pi (π), a mathematical constant representing the ratio of a circle’s circumference to its diameter, has fascinated mathematicians for centuries. its square, π², holds significance in various fields. it arises in probability distributions, such as the normal distribution, where it governs the spread of data.
